Ever felt like life is just too big to handle? Don L. from Washington shares his experience in the Fellowship of the Spirit Toronto Group's 11th Step Speaker Series. With over 33 years of sobriety, Don offers a candid and often humorous look at how he navigates his daily life with structure and spiritual practice. He opens up about his journey from feeling overwhelmed and powerless to finding strength through a higher power he chooses to call God.
Don's relatable anecdotes about managing everyday tasks, like laundry and walking the dog, while maintaining sobriety, will resonate with anyone who has ever felt life's pressures. He discusses the importance of the 11th Step in Alcoholics Anonymous and how it helps him maintain balance and peace. By creating moments of pause and silence throughout his day, Don demonstrates how to integrate spiritual practices into everyday life.
